Amarjeet Kaur,secretary of the All India Trade Union Congress,today said the Ludhiana administration and the police have a strong anti-migrant bias. This bias is evident from the fact that while the police have booked around 60 migrants,including four minors,for the December 3 and 4 clashes,not a single FIR has been lodged against any local, she added.
Kaur,who visited families of migrants at Dhandari Kalan today along with union leaders Arun Mitra,D P Maur and Ramesh Rattan,said,The police do not want to resolve the situation. They only want to subjugate the migrants. Had there been some arrests of locals too,a compromise could have been reached. What is worse is that there is no legal aid being provided to the migrants lodged in jails,something that is their fundamental right.
She added,The police have arrested four minors,saying that they work in local factories and were involved in rioting. Now administration needs to answer as to how Ludhiana factory owners are employing child labour,when it is against the law.
The reality is that the police picked up a large number of migrants on the night of December 3 from their homes. Many of the migrants arrested had nothing to do with the clashes and were not even present on the spot, she claimed.
She said the union will meet the Ludhiana DC to ask for a fair deal and press for release of the minors immediately. In case the administration does not listen to us,we will raise this issue at the national level and the Punjab government will have to answer some very significant questions, she added.
